diff --git a/plugins/woocommerce/changelog/48214-47748-flaky-customize-storeloading-screenloading-screenspecjs b/plugins/woocommerce/changelog/48214-47748-flaky-customize-storeloading-screenloading-screenspecjs new file mode 100644 index 00000000000..4b3da928856 --- /dev/null +++ b/plugins/woocommerce/changelog/48214-47748-flaky-customize-storeloading-screenloading-screenspecjs @@ -0,0 +1,4 @@ +Significance: patch +Type: tweak +Comment: CYS: Fix Loading Screen E2E flaky test + diff --git a/plugins/woocommerce/tests/e2e-pw/tests/customize-store/loading-screen/loading-screen.spec.js b/plugins/woocommerce/tests/e2e-pw/tests/customize-store/loading-screen/loading-screen.spec.js index c59cc2eee11..77ae113a9e1 100644 --- a/plugins/woocommerce/tests/e2e-pw/tests/customize-store/loading-screen/loading-screen.spec.js +++ b/plugins/woocommerce/tests/e2e-pw/tests/customize-store/loading-screen/loading-screen.spec.js @@ -124,6 +124,7 @@ test.describe( 'Assembler - Loading Page', () => { const assembler = await pageObject.getAssembler(); await assembler.getByRole( 'button', { name: 'Save' } ).click(); + await assembler.getByText( 'Your store looks great!' ).waitFor(); // Abort any additional unnecessary requests await page.evaluate( () => window.stop() ); await pageObject.setupSite( baseURL );